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18 203441 5601718260
58356785 961258 9418130
58356785 961258 9418130
10815 115 329 49843
All about undefined
Interested in learning more?
58356785 961258 9418130
10815 115 329 49843
See more
5326334 27327553584
41832057383 42635822039 9405704085 146
See more
494754668 299
719696 61099 1458018874
See more